Selecting an alternate PPD
This section, which only applies to Macintosh users, explains how to select an alternate PPD.
To select an alternate PPD
1 Open the Chooser from the Apple menu.
2 Click the LaserWriter 8 icon.
3 If you are on a network with multiple zones, select the zone in the AppleTalk Zones box where the printer
is located.
4 Click the printer name you want to use in the Select a PostScript Printer box. (Double-clicking will
immediately generate the next few steps.)
5 Click Setup. (This button might read Create for first-time setup.)
6 Click Select PPD.
7 Find the desired PPD in the list and click Select. If the desired PPD is not listed, choose one of the
following options:
Select a PPD for a printer with similar features.
Select a PPD from another folder.
Select the generic PPD by clicking Use Generic. The generic PPD allows you to print, but limits your
access to printer features.
8 In the Setup dialog box, click Select, and then click OK to return to the Chooser.
Note If you manually select a PPD, an icon might not appear next to the selected printer in the Select a
PostScript Printer box. In the Chooser, click Setup, click Printer Info, and then click Update Info to bring
up the icon.
9 Close the Chooser.
